Steak and Shrimp Stir Fry

Description

This Steak and Shrimp Stir Fry is the ultimate weeknight dinner, delivering a burst of flavor and protein in under 30 minutes. Featuring tender flank steak and juicy shrimp, this dish is not only quick to prepare but also visually appealing with its vibrant mix of vegetables. Perfect for busy families or entertaining guests, this one-pan wonder makes clean-up a breeze while ensuring a delicious meal that everyone will love. Customize it with your favorite veggies or spices to suit your taste!


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1.5 lbs flank steak
  • 1 lb frozen medium shrimp (peeled and deveined)
  • 1 package (8.5 oz) Jasmine rice
  • 1/3 cup coconut aminos
  • 1 tbsp Dijon mustard
  • 1 package (12 oz) stir-fry broccoli
  • 3 green onions, chopped
  • 1 lime, juiced
  • 1 tbsp toasted sesame oil
  • 1 tsp ground ginger
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 tsp olive oil for cooking

Instructions

  1. 1. Marinate flank steak slices in coconut aminos, sesame oil, lime juice, ginger, and garlic for at least 4 hours.
  2. 2. Defrost shrimp in warm water for about 10-15 minutes.
  3. 3. In a skillet over medium-high heat, cook marinated steak strips for about 3 minutes on each side until done; remove and set aside.
  4. 4. Sauté defrosted shrimp in the same skillet until pink and opaque; set aside with steak.
  5. 5. Steam broccoli according to package instructions.
  6. 6. Combine steamed veggies with leftover juices in the skillet along with additional coconut aminos and Dijon mustard; simmer briefly.
  7. 7. Mix in cooked rice and return shrimp and steak to the pan; stir well to combine.
  8. 8. Top with chopped green onions before serving.
